  4. Oct. 22 (Bloomberg) -- AT&T Inc., facing the possible loss of its hold on the iPhone, is adding handsets at an accelerating clip and retraining store staff to help reduce reliance on its top-selling smartphone during the holidays.

    The company’s lineup this year will have ballooned by about 10 smartphones ahead of the holiday season to more than 20, including ones running Microsoft Corp. and Google Inc. software. Yesterday, AT&T reported the effort is showing early success, saying more than half of new customers chose a device other than the iPhone last quarter, up from 36 percent a year earlier.
